Rearranging is the point

The same letters make several words (C, A, T, R → CAT, CAR, RAT, ART). Finding them means rearranging — the core letter-and-word flexibility early spellers are building. Every word comes with a picture and is spoken aloud when found, so a still-learning reader can play.
